DTO - On the morning of April 23, at Quyet Tien Cooperative (Phu Thanh A commune, Tam Nong district), the Union of Science and Technology Associations of Dong Thap province in collaboration with Ho Chi Minh City Open University and Tam Nong District People's Committee organized a conference to disseminate knowledge "Potential from the carbon credit market - Through the Project of 1 million hectares of high-quality rice in the Mekong Delta (MD)".
At the conference, speakers presented on the potential of the carbon credit market – Through the Project of 1 million hectares of high-quality rice in the Mekong Delta.
At the conference, speakers from the Institute for Circular Economy Development Research, Ho Chi Minh City National University; Ho Chi Minh City Open University; Mekong Delta Rice Research Institute presented on: circular economy in agriculture towards Net Zero; practice of 1 million hectares of high-quality rice in the Mekong Delta; policies to promote Net Zero, innovation and startups in the agricultural sector...
Delegates visit organic rice farming model of Quyet Tien Cooperative
The conference was held to introduce the goal of Dong Thap province when participating in the 1 million hectares of high-quality rice project in the Mekong Delta, which is to form a specialized area for high-quality and low-emission rice, associated with reorganizing the production system according to the value chain, applying sustainable farming processes. At the same time, production is directed towards increasing value, sustainable development of the rice industry, improving production efficiency, business, income, life of rice growers, protecting the environment, adapting to climate change and reducing greenhouse gas emissions...
